Bezold's abscess

Definition

Definition

L'Bezold's abscess (in English abscess of Bezold) is an abscess of the neck complicating an inflammation of the tip of the mastoid (bone lateral to the jaw) in an acute mode, that is to say of relatively rapid occurrence.

Generalities

Bezold's abscess is usually described in adults because the mastoid (in English mastoid) contains a greater mass of air, and greater vulnerability of therock bonesThis is a abscess which can also complicate surgical intervention at this level.

Anatomy

The mastoid is an eminence of thetemporal bone (bone located on the side of the skull), it is located behind the external auditory canal.

Symptoms

Symptoms

Symptoms of Bezold's abscess include:

  • Collection of pus generally located behind the ear, and filling the groove, then pushing the auricle forward.
  • Mastoiditis with hyperthermia (fever).
  • Alteration of general condition.
  • Break in the weight curve in infants.
  • Discharge from the ear (otorrhea) consistently.

Medical exam

Additional examination

The CT scan shows the abscess in the posterior cervical region and between the vertebrae.

Mastoid involvement is also easily recognized using this medical imaging.
